The rationale of the Korean keyboard layout;
The lending side of the keyboard takes most of the consonants and the right side has vowels. One cannot have this in English layout, but with the Korean, the reason behind it is because it occurs to have a related number of consonants and vowels (Kim, 2017).
Korean vowels are written with long horizontal or vertical arrangement with short perpendicular marks, for every syllable line can have either a horizontal vowel then a vertical vowel. On the keyboard layout, horizontal and vertical vowels are grouped separately.

Japanese writing uses a different combination of logographic, which are used in Chinese characters and syllables; they contain a mixture of kanji and kana. One of the major reasons behind the combinations of the scripts, the Japanese writing system is recognized to be one of the toughest one to be to be used in the world.
